Edward Wormley for Dunbar Large Tulip End/ Side Table in Travertine and Walnut

About the Item

A wonderful "Tulip" table designed by Edward Wormley for Dunbar, circa 1950s. Features a modern take on a more traditional design- in keeping with Wormley's design philosophy. A sculpted walnut tulip base with superb craftsmanship and attention to detail- beginning with a pentagon base with matching pentagon feet, moving into a traditional column like structure and finally into the beautiful tulip "petals". Complete with a walnut ring to support the travertine marble top. This table work well in a variety of interiors including modern, traditional, mid century, eclectic, boho chic, coastal, etc. Design is reminiscent of some of the commissioned work by T.H. Robsjohn-Gibbings and Paul Laszlo.
